American rock band formed in Peoria, Illinois (later associated with Denver), known for a raw, lo-fi post-hardcore sound and the hoarse vocals of Gared O'Donnell.

Formed in Peoria, Illinois and later associated with Denver. Mercy was originally released in 2006. The band broke up in 2008 and later reformed. Deathwish (Jacob Bannon) handled a reissue of Mercy in 2012. Gared O'Donnell is the group's vocalist.
